<p>The invention relates to a barrier layer (21) for prevention of solid fluorides (e.g. NaF) penetration from the interior of an aluminum production cell, or like container, holding a fluoride-containing melt into a refractory layer (17) intended to provide heat insulation for the cell or container. The barrier layer (21) comprises CaO, which may be derived from a CaO precursor such as calcite (CaCO2) by decomposition during cell start-up. Since the CaO does not react with sodium fluoride (NaF), it is effective for preventing the penetration of that compound when the latter is in the solid state. The barrier layer makes it possible to use insulating low cost refractories (17) which are attacked by solid fluorides in the cell or container wall lining with improvement of the life of such materials. The barrier layer also keeps fluorides out of the refractory materials so that these materials can be disposed of in conventional land-fill sites without risk of causing pollution due to leaching of fluoride salts.</p> |
